Bonjour,

voilà au cour d'un développement, j'ai eu le besoin de créer un panel depuis une classe externe puis d'afficher dynamiquement un certains nombre d'UIElement en fonction d'une ObservableCollection.

Pour ce qui est de l'affichage pas de problème, j'utilise les fonction
Code : Sélectionner tout - Visualiser dans une fenêtre à part
protected override Size MeasureOverride
et
Code : Sélectionner tout - Visualiser dans une fenêtre à part
protected override Size ArrangeOverride
Le problème vient au moment de vouloir supprimer un de ces UIElement. Je pensais qu'en supprimant la donnée dans la collection, le panel se mettrai à jour étant donné que la collection est lié à celui or ce n'est pas le cas et j'ai beau cherché je ne vois pas comment supprimer un "children" de ce panel.

Si vous avez une idée, je suis preneur ^^